Output c66956ea2aff5489776236f6e5fc25d4b62e9400b76fdea6bf2061ea21ef933e:1

value
1620
script pubkey
OP_0 OP_PUSHBYTES_20 3e0d379cd851eaf74208586c0e2849eef25ad9ee
address
tb1q8cxn08xc2840wssgtpkqu2zfame94k0wc2sxgu
transaction
c66956ea2aff5489776236f6e5fc25d4b62e9400b76fdea6bf2061ea21ef933e
confirmations
5610
spent
true